Is there a way I can stop the doors from closing?
Even on a level road the door wants to close after it’s been fully opened.
The other half is only petite and not very strong, she can’t keep the door open while she gets out. She is getting very humpty about it, waiting for me every time she wants to get out. I can understand that the door feels as heavy as her.

Open the door mate, then take a look where the metal door strap goes in the door. You may find that the bolts have pulled through the steel which makes the door heavy and not hold open, it will keep shutting.... The plates can be bought from Vauxhall and there is a How Too which will show and explain step by step how to do the job.

Although they generally make a clonking noise at each detent to let you know they are on the way out.
All Migs are not the same as this - they start life fine but the check strap mechanism is a weak point and they tend to get like this unless you do the repair above.
